Considerations for Embroidery Success
While the Gnome has many strengths, there are some considerations to keep in mind when using it in your embroidery projects:
- Small Hoop Sizes: Due to its size, the Gnome may require a smaller hoop, so ensure you have the right equipment ready.
- Tiny Lettering: If the design includes any text, it should be tested on both light and dark fabric to ensure visibility.
- Layered Details: The intricate details of the Gnome require careful stitching to maintain clarity and definition.
- Thick Towels: When using the Gnome on thick fabrics like towels, proper stabilizer and hoop size are essential to prevent puckering.
- Dark Fabric: Always test thread colors on dark fabric to avoid unexpected results.
- Metallic Thread: If metallic threads are used, they can add a special shine but may require additional care during stitching.
- Stretchy Garments: For items like sweatshirts or t-shirts, consider using a stabilizer to maintain shape and stitch integrity.
- Curved Caps: If the Gnome is applied to curved surfaces, such as caps, ensure the design is compatible with those shapes.
- Repeated Washing: Designs intended for frequent washing, like kitchen towels or aprons, should be tested for durability and long-term appearance.

Practical Designer Notes
As an experienced embroidery designer, here are some practical notes to consider before finalizing the Gnome for your seasonal collection:
- Test Thread Colors: Always test different thread colors on both light and dark fabrics to ensure the best visual outcome.
- Check Stitch Density: Ensure the stitch density is appropriate for the fabric type and design complexity.
- Confirm Hoop Size: Verify that the Gnome fits within your preferred hoop size for optimal stitching results.
- Use Proper Stabilizer: Choose the right stabilizer based on the fabric texture and design intricacy.
- Create Realistic Mockups: Use printable mockups to visualize how the Gnome will look on different products.
- Review Small Details: After stitching, review the Gnome for any minor imperfections or inconsistencies.
- Plan Matching Color Palettes: Consider how the Gnome can be paired with other designs to create cohesive seasonal collections.
- Confirm Commercial Licensing: Before selling finished seasonal products, ensure you have the necessary commercial licensing rights.
